The T30-120 is a 120 mm high-end fan completely in black. With its three operating modes, the fan can be adapted to a wide range of systems and applications. The optimized frame and rotor design, advanced motor, dual-vapo bearing, and material quality create a unique overall package of high performance and quiet operation. The offered three-pack is perfect for equipping a 360 mm radiator.

The fans themselves seem fine, very well packaged, quite for their speed and the daisy-chaining is an excellent feature.However, if you’re planning to use these as a radiator fan, be warned, the fans are rather chunky and the standard 30mm long screws supplied with most radiators are too short to mount them. You will need 35-40mm screws.

Great replacement to the stock fans on my Corsair H150 pro. These fans are a lot quieter and seem to move much more air than the stock ML120 fans. The water temps are about 6c lower on average with much lower noise.
| Fan Dimension (W x H x D) | 120 x 120 x 30mm |
| Fan Weight | 231 |
| PWM | Yes |
| Fan Connector | 4-Pin Daisy-Chain |
| Cable Length | 130mm + 500mm Extension Cable |

I watched many reviews before purchasing, and the fans are still better than expected.They run at half the speed than my previous Arctic P12 to keep the same water temperature. They can also run extremely slow at 〈400 rpmWith a bit of a trick you can tuck the daisy chain connector in between the fans and have the cable tight between the radiator screws and have the daisy chained wires be nearly invisible
Cooling quietly treadripper has been a challenge. I picked Icegiant pro elite and replaced fans with Phanteks T30. Case is Corsair airflow 7000 with 7 intake and 3 exhaust.Adjusted a fan profile with low spin, now normal workstation operations are whisper quiet. temps around 55 degree, Full power rendering little fan noise temps 70-72 degree. Phanteks T30 fans 10 degree better and quieter than stock fans.
If you can bit these 30mm thick-boys in your build, that is it.Great value regarding to performance. Neat looking, great daisy chain design.
Picked these up to replace some Arctic P12s in my SFF PC setup. These replaced my CPU and my GPU fans (deshrouded GPU). They were initially noisy, with lots of coil whine, but this settled after a day of use. Can sit these at about 60% fan speed and they perform as well as the P12s at about 80% fan speed. So quieter operation, with MUCH higher performance ceiling. These dropped my GPU temps a full 7 degrees under load.

Installed 2 x 3 Packs of these fans on EKWB PE radiators in my build. They're expensive but they ooze QUALITY - you can feel it when taking them out the box. I won’t be replacing them anytime soon. Amazing performance at lower RPMs - really happy with the balance of noise vs cooling I have now but still with the capability to ramp up for OC’ing adventures. Love the the fact they came with three sets of screws for every mounting scenario seeing they’re a non-standard thickness. Extensions were also super useful.
